How they compare
Kenya currently reports 2.87 % change on previous year against 1.3 % change on previous year in Southern Africa, a difference of 1.57 % change on previous year.
That makes Kenya's figure about 2.2 times Southern Africa's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Kenya ahead.
Kenya ranks 37th and Southern Africa ranks 36th of 188 countries.
Kenya has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Kenya | Southern Africa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 3.4 % change on previous year | 1.74 % change on previous year | 1.66 % change on previous year | Kenya |
| 2000s | 3.8 % change on previous year | 1.27 % change on previous year | 2.53 % change on previous year | Kenya |
| 2010s | 2.03 % change on previous year | 1.32 % change on previous year | 0.7058 % change on previous year | Kenya |
| 2020s | 2.78 % change on previous year | 1.18 % change on previous year | 1.59 % change on previous year | Kenya |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
